gpt4 book ai didi

c++ - _bstr_t 不是已知标识符

转载 作者:太空狗 更新时间:2023-10-29 20:37:55 27 4
gpt4 key购买 nike

多年来我一直在使用这个类(class),它总是“就在那里”。前几天我创建了一个新项目,没有明确做任何事情,这个类是可用的。

现在另一个新项目提示它不知道。两个项目都有相同的#includes。

这两个项目 #includes comutil.h。这两个项目都不使用 commsuppw.lib 库 ( https://msdn.microsoft.com/en-us/library/zthfhkd6(v=vs.110).aspx )。唯一可能包含的相关 header 是 objbase.h,两个 项目都包含它。

那么,为什么一个项目可以顺利构建而另一个项目却不能?没有所需库的情况下如何能够链接?

我认为这是其中一个“我整天都在编码,我的大脑停止工作的问题”,但仍然......什么?

最佳答案

我需要 #include <comdef.h>

显然这会自动导入所需的库。

关于c++ - _bstr_t 不是已知标识符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33287367/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com